Who Are the Pioneers of Women in Basketball?

The history of women in basketball dates back to the late 19th century, but it wasn't until the establishment of professional leagues that NBA woman players began to gain recognition. The Women’s National Basketball Association (WNBA) was founded in 1996, providing a platform for female athletes to showcase their talents at the highest level. Players like Lisa Leslie, Rebecca Lobo, and Sheryl Swoopes became household names and paved the way for future generations.

What is the Personal Journey of a Notable NBA Woman Player?

One prominent NBA woman player who embodies excellence and determination is Sue Bird. Known for her exceptional skills as a point guard, Bird has made a lasting impact on the sport. Here’s a closer look at her biography:

Personal DetailsBio Data
Name:Sue Bird
Date of Birth:October 16, 1980
Height:5 ft 9 in (1.75 m)
Position:Point guard
WNBA Team:Seattle Storm
College:University of Connecticut
Achievements:4× WNBA Champion, 5× Olympic Gold Medalist
